They can assist you in finding an appropriate doctor

Many personal injury lawyers have a network that they recommend to their clients. They might also provide documents that say they will pay the medical expenses once the insurance case is settled. This removes the risk from the patient, and they could avoid having a lien placed on their medical records. However, this could cause problems when it comes to the case. Insurance companies are usually cautious of medical treatments that seem to be based on a lawyer's referral program.

If a lawyer refers a client to doctors, they must ensure that the doctor is experienced with personal injury cases. The lawyer must also inform the doctor about the personal injury claim they are making so that the medical report accurately records the symptoms and injuries. The doctor should also document any existing injuries or conditions. If not, the defense will argue that any aches and pains you have are a result of pre-existing conditions rather than from the accident.





The best way to collect exact medical evidence is by visiting a doctor you can trust. If you visit your own doctor or one recommended by your attorney, make sure to inform them of any aches and pains that pop up so they can include it in your medical records.

They Can Help You Get the compensation you need

An injury lawyer will assist you collect the evidence that you need to submit your claim. This includes medical invoices and bills, pay slips that indicate how much time you've missed at work, as well as an accurate assessment of the amount of pain and suffering. They can also estimate your future expenses for example, the cost of personal health care or home modifications that are required, and estimate any loss in earning potential.

They will also be able help you file your lawsuit within the appropriate time frame. The law establishes general deadlines for various types of injury claims. If you don't file your claim before the deadline, your case could be dismissed without being heard.
